The civil parish is called Wingrave with Rowsham within the Aylesbury Vale district and incorporates the hamlet of Rowsham. Around the recreation ground and in other parts of the village are many houses and cottages of varying sizes, constructed in Tudor Revival style, erected by Hannah de Rothschild in the 19th century. These houses, which display her personal cypher 'H de R' were homes for estate employees. They remained part of the Mentmore Estate until well into the 20th century and are very sought after today, commanding a very high price.

Wingrave Manor, also known as 'The Old Manor House' is a Victorian half timbered pastiche of nearby Ascott House. Like many of the village's cottages it too was built by Hannah de Rothschild in 1876. Why she built a large house barely two miles from her own home Mentmore Towers, one of the largest mansions in Buckinghamshire, can only be the subject of conjecture. The design of the house while similar to Ascott, does not have the same lightness of touch as Ascott, so it is unlikely to have been designed by Ascott's architect George Devey. The Rothschild family do not appear to have ever lived at Wingrave, as the house was soon let to the Stewart-Freeman Family who enlarged it in 1885 and eventually purchased it in 1898.

It was the last Stewart-Freeman daughter, Mary Eveline, Countess of Essex, who was divorced from the Earl of Essex, who leased the house, to the exiled Czechoslovak government. They leased it as a residence for the employees and families of the Private Office of President Benes called the Chancellery. During this time the President Dr. Edward Bene lived at The Abbey in nearby Aston Abbotts, and his Military Intelligence of the exiled government lived at Addington House in nearby Addington, near Winslow. The offices of the Czechoslovak Government in Exile were at various locations in London.
